Vansoh;982401 said:
the best time is to ask the seller if he mind letting you send the car to a workshop (site sponsor) for an evaluation / QC check at your cost.

should cost you $80-90 bucks only.

i had mine checked previously and the valvetronic motor and some o ring was found to be due for replacement. the dealer and I split the cost 50/50 to have it changed. saved around 300+

no QC, no buy.

116K km in 3.5yrs is quite high mileage and problem tend to surface around this time.

Assassin;982051 said:
To all experienced bros/sis,

I would like to find out what would be the main things to check/look out for when getting a used E90 318i that has more than 100km mileage on them. The engine bay area and bottom are totally clean with no oil spills or leaks from what I can see. Thanks in advance!

I would advice not. Had a 82k mileage on a 3.4 years old E46 318 before and all i can say is quite a lot things will happen within the next 1.5 years. I changed the entire cooling system and aircon compressor all within before 5 years. not that I am not expecting the issues which are not extremely major but the trips to the workshop.... really makes me think twice about buying a high mileage BMW. so after that I got a 60k KM 523. much better. i won't recommend paying a high premium for low mileage vehicles just for the sake of it but never pay cheap for a high mileage. if you know what i mean.
